  • California Code of Civil Procedure section 335.1

    Primary statutory text for the general two-year personal-injury action period; on this page it frames truck accidents record questions connecting Cedars-Sinai Medical Center with Torrance Courthouse; map the timeline against independent corroboration to show what needs confirmation.

    Limit: Exceptions, accrual rules, contract terms, public-entity claims, and other laws may change the applicable deadline.

  • California Government Code section 911.2

    Primary statutory text for specified claims presented to a public entity; on this page it frames truck accidents record questions connecting Cedars-Sinai Medical Center with Torrance Courthouse; compare local context against incident-level proof to check who controlled the evidence.

    Limit: The statute does not identify whether a defendant is a public entity or whether another presentation rule applies.

Truck-case preservation clock

Truck claims can depend on dispatch instructions, driver qualification files, inspection history, cargo weight, and electronic logs.

Ask early for preservation of the tractor, trailer, black-box data, route records, dash camera footage, and employer communications.
